Sonia Gandhi in Raebareli, reviews progress of development works

Sonia Gandhi began her two day visit to her constituency Raebareli from Wednesday. She unveiled the statue of former Prime Minister Rajiv Gandhi at the Zila Panchayat campus and garlanded the statue Indira Gandhi. Expressing serious concerns over the bad shape of roads here, the District Vigilance and Monitoring Committee in a meeting chaired by Congress President Sonia Gandhi decided to write a letter to the central government to release funds meant for Pradhan Mantri Gramin Sadak Yojna (PMGSY).

Sonia Gandhi in Raebareli launches welfare projects, interacts with people

Congress president Sonia Gandhi, on the last day of her two-day visit to her parliamentary constituency Raebareli, inaugurated a solar power based mini water pump system and interacted with the people. In the morning, Sonia met people at Bhueymau guest house here and listened to their grievances and took their applications. Later, she inaugurated the solar power based mini water pump system in Sanahi village before taking a tour of different villages.

Sonia Gandhi in Raebareli launches several development schemes

Congress President and U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i visited Raebareli, her parliament constituency on Monday and gifted a number of development schemes to the people of her Lok Sabha constituency. The Congress Member of Parliament launched several road projects, new bank branches, FM radio station, a railway line and also inaugurated a reverse osmosis (RO) plant in the constituency.Sonia Gandhi, who landed at the Fursatganj airport on Monday morning, laid foundation of over 50 roads under Pradhan Mantri Gramin Sadak Yojna in Raebareli, connecting various villages of the district. The Congress President also inaugurated a water treatment plant that will cater to 110 villages in the region, and dedicated an FM radio station at Akashwani premises on Amawan Road. FM Rainbow, available at a frequency of 102.8 mhz, will cater to the information and entertainment needs of the people.

Sonia Gandhi’s Full Speech in Lalganj lays foundation stone of rail wheel plant

Congress President and U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i accompanied by her daughter Priyanka Gandhi Vadra, laid the foundation stone of an ambitious rail wheel manufacturing unit in Lalganj at Raebareli. This factory will be the biggest of its kind in the country. The unit will come up within the coach manufacturing unit already functioning in the region.

“We know that employment generation is possible only if there is progress. Development takes the country forward and brings positive changes in our life. I hope that this factory also will play a big role towards development of this region” said Sonia Gandhi while addressing the gathering.

“You have watched closely the efforts of Indira Gandhi and Rajiv Gandhi for the development of this region. Welfare of the people and development of the country were supreme for them. Their vision was to build up a bright future while improving the present situation. We also must follow their footsteps. I want to tell this, mainly to the youth here, because they have a bigger role in the nation building” reminded the Congress President.

While listing out some of the important legislations of the Congress-led UPA government at the Centre, Sonia Gandhi said, “We had promised Food Security Bill and despite all the obstacles, troubles and hindrances, we could get the bill passed in the Parliament. This will benefit 75% of the rural and 50% of the urban population” and added “At present Centre gives about 66 lac tonnes of food grains to Uttar Pradesh; after the implementation of this Food bill state’s share will be increased to 96 lac tonnes. 80% of the rural and 60% of the rural poor will thus be able to avail food grains at subsidized rates in this state. This shows that Uttar Pradesh will get the maximum benefits from this law, compared to other states”.

“We have always made it a point to give priority to the issues related to the farmers” asserted Sonia Gandhi and continued “The UPA Govt, for the first time, increased the MSP of other food-grains also, apart from wheat and rice. The most important measure, for the benefit of the farmers, is the historic Land Acquisition Bill, passed by the Centre. Now, nobody can forcibly grab the lands of poor farmers. Further, it is now mandatory that the lands can be acquired only with the consent of the farmers and after paying the adequate prices”.
RINL and Indian Railways have entered into an agreement for setting up a forged wheel plant at Lalganj with an investment of Rs.1,100 crore in the first phase.  The project promises about 600 jobs while 2,000 others would benefit indirectly. The railways will lease 40 acres to the RINL for 30 years to set up the factory. The factory will produce one lakh forged wheels each year to cater to the demand of LHB coaches and high-speed locos.

Once set up in 42 months, it would curtail imports of forged wheels, besides enhancing the safety aspects of locos, coaches and wagons. The railways have assured an offtake of 1 lakh wheels from the RINL for 26 years.

Sonia Gandhi, Priyanka Gandhi lay foundation stone of AIIMS in Raebareli

Lucknow:  Congress President and U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i on Tuesday laid the foundation stone of Uttar Pradesh's first All India Institute of Medical Sciences complex in her parliamentary constituency, Raebareli.

Sonia Gandhi, accompanied by her daughter Priyanka Gandhi Vadra, performed "bhoomi pujan" near old sugar mill at Munshiganj after which construction work for the building has begun. The project is estimated to cost Rs 1,000 crore.

The Congress President also visited the District Agriculture Science Centre and launched Tata Consultancy Services' (TCS) training programme. Sonia Gandhi later laid the foundation stone of city resource center of housing and urban poverty alleviation ministry, to be constructed by HUDCO.

She also met a girl - 17-year-old Renu - treated by the Smile Train, which provides free cleft and palate treatment across India, at SimHans hospital at Gora Bazar, and enquired about her health.
